John Ridding is the Chief Executive Officer of the Financial Times Group, one of the world’s leading business news organisations recognised internationally for its authority, integrity and accuracy. Under his stewardship, the FT has expanded its global operations, successfully scaled and transformed its core business and acquired a number of companies that support its multichannel strategy. The FT now reaches its largest ever audience and has established a reputation for business innovation and digital transformation as well as editorial excellence. Having overseen the FT’s acquisition by Nikkei in 2015, John serves as a special executive director on the Nikkei board. He also serves on the board of Bonnier, the Swedish media group, Wilshire, the US-based investment and index business and Room to Read, the global charity that supports literacy, especially for girls, in low-income countries.
